Dalmatian mascot clothing plays a significant role in portraying the look and character of a Dalmatian mascot. Dalmatians are known for their distinctive black and white spots, so it is essential for mascot clothing to feature these patterns to accurately represent the breed. Typically, Dalmatian mascot clothing includes a full-body suit made of a lightweight and breathable fabric. This suit is designed to fit and cover the entire body, providing a smooth and consistent appearance. It is commonly made using materials such as plush or faux fur, ensuring a soft and fluffy texture that mimics the appearance of a real Dalmatian's coat. To accurately represent the Dalmatian breed, the suit is usually designed with black spots scattered over a white base color.

Magic of Lights

Ford Park hosts Magic of Lights for the first time this holiday season. The Magic of Lights drive-through will feature displays this year such as Barbie TM, 12 Days of Christmas, Big Foot Monster Trucks, Prehistoric Christmas, and the Enchanting Tunnel of Lights. Scenes are as high as 32 feet tall and as long as several hundred feet with over a million lights. Magic of Lights will ignite memories of the past while creating new ones with loved ones. Dalmatian mascot clothing

In addition to the suit, Dalmatian mascot clothing often includes accessories to enhance the overall appearance. This may include gloves, shoe covers, and a headpiece designed to resemble a Dalmatian's face. The headpiece typically features floppy ears and a snout, with additional details such as eyes, nose, and mouth to complete the look. Mascot clothing for Dalmatians is typically designed with comfort and functionality in mind. Special consideration is given to mobility, breathability, and visibility for the wearer. The suit is usually designed to allow for ease of movement, with ample room for the wearer to walk, run, and perform various actions. Overall, Dalmatian mascot clothing is an essential aspect of portraying the Dalmatian breed accurately. Its design and details, such as the black and white spots and distinctive headpiece, contribute to creating a visually appealing and recognizable Dalmatian mascot..
